Morning Shoe Report: Shoes of London and Milan Fashion Weeks
Monday, September 28…Lots of news and pictures from London and Milan Fashion Weeks: Elle gives us the lowdown on the fabulous footwear shown in London, while Style.com handles the shoes from Milan: Part I; Part Deux…Donatella Versace outdoes herself with the dazzling footwear on her Milan runway…Legendary Italian brand Brunello Cucinelli launches its first spring/summer footwear collection…Yabba-dabba-doo!…Meadham Kirchhoff adorn runway shoes with “electroplated resin adornments” created by Jordan Askill…If you want to know what the experts thought of the London and Milan shoes, check out Suzy Menkes and Robin Givhan…Charlotte Dellal, the designer behind the usually-vertiginous Charlotte Olympia brand, shocks the fashion world by including flats in her spring collection…Blue is emerging as the color of choice for shoes and accessories…File this under “Gak”: Three-year-old Suri Cruise steps out in kitten heels…Influential rabbi bans Crocs for Yom Kippur, a day of suffering, for being too comfortable…Hunter is launching a competition to find the chicest Wellington wearer…Wow…Jimmy Choo launches Choo 24/7, a capsule collection of 28 classic styles, with updated lasts, colors, and finishes…Tomorrow night, Stuart Weitzman is throwing the first annual Serve to Save tournament at Susan Sarandon’s ping-pong club (who knew?). Proceeds benefit ovarian cancer research…The perfect accessory for your Cinderella Halloween costume perhaps? Martin Margiela offers $2580 glass slippers…Wow. OK…Gwyneth Paltrow ushers in the lug-heel trend…Struggling luxury retailer Saks is seeing success with their new footwear strategy.
